Thaiaday took $500 grand pay cut to stay at Broncos

Sam Thaiday was quoted in the Courier Mail this week stating that he could have taken offers elsewhere to earn more than$500000 over three years but took a pay cut to stay with the Broncos. Turn the clock back two years and Parra were unable to register Israel Folua's contract as it did not reflect his 'true' value. Shouldn't the Broncos have had to include this money as part of his cap also.What will happen if Hayne earns ten million over the next four years in the NFL and decides to come back and play for Parra on the cheap at the end of his career? Will the NRL make us pay full market value.
